Power banks that travel without fuss

Portable chargers have evolved beyond basic blocks that lose capacity after a few cycles. Recent models emphasize lightweight builds paired with multiple ports that support simultaneous charging for phones tablets and earbuds. Users report longer battery life during extended trips where access to outlets remains limited. Several versions now include pass through charging so a device can power up while the bank itself replenishes from a wall socket. This approach reduces downtime during layovers or long drives across rural routes.

Smart plugs for routine control

Basic smart plugs allow remote operation of lamps fans and coffee makers through phone apps or voice commands. Installation takes minutes without any wiring changes. Homeowners appreciate the ability to set schedules that align with natural daylight patterns or family arrival times. Energy monitoring features in some units provide monthly usage reports that help identify devices drawing power even when switched off. Such data supports small adjustments that accumulate into noticeable savings on utility bills over time.

Lighting options that adapt to mood

Adjustable bulbs and strips now offer color temperature shifts from warm evening tones to bright task lighting with simple app taps. These systems integrate with existing fixtures so no full rewiring is required. Reviewers mention how gradual dimming sequences support better sleep preparation compared with abrupt on off switches. Outdoor variants withstand weather changes while providing security illumination triggered by motion sensors. The overall effect creates flexible environments suited to reading relaxing or hosting guests.

Audio devices focused on clarity

Compact speakers and earbuds prioritize voice isolation and balanced sound rather than overwhelming bass. Battery endurance in newer releases extends through full workdays or weekend outings. Noise cancellation settings adapt automatically based on ambient levels detected by built in microphones. Many connect seamlessly across multiple devices allowing quick switches between laptop calls and music streaming without repeated pairing steps. Durability improvements include water resistance suitable for light rain or kitchen spills.

Kitchen tools that track freshness

Smart containers and scales measure portions while logging dates through companion applications. This helps reduce waste by sending reminders before items expire. Some models connect to recipe databases that suggest meals based on current pantry contents. Temperature controlled units maintain optimal conditions for produce or leftovers without constant manual checks. Early adopters describe fewer forgotten items at the back of refrigerators after incorporating these aids into weekly shopping habits.

Health trackers beyond step counts

Wearable bands and patches now monitor sleep stages heart rate variability and stress indicators with greater precision. Data syncs to secure cloud services accessible from multiple devices. Physicians sometimes review anonymized trends during checkups to discuss lifestyle patterns. Battery life improvements mean fewer charges interrupting continuous monitoring periods. Comfortable designs encourage all day wear without skin irritation common in earlier generations.

Security cameras with local storage

Indoor and outdoor models record footage directly to microSD cards or home servers eliminating monthly cloud fees. Motion detection zones can be customized to ignore passing cars or swaying branches. Night vision quality has improved allowing clear identification even in low light conditions. Two way audio enables quick responses to delivery arrivals or pet activity. Setup remains straightforward through guided app instructions that avoid complex network configurations.

Charging stations for multiple devices

Desktop hubs consolidate cables for phones watches and headphones into single units that reduce clutter. Wireless pads support fast charging standards across brands without proprietary adapters. Some include built in cable management to keep surfaces tidy. Travelers value foldable versions that pack flat in carry ons. Safety features prevent overheating during extended sessions protecting both devices and surrounding furniture.
